當前位置:學問谷 >

行業範例 >數據庫操作系統 >

關於Ubuntu遷移MySQL的數據庫位置

關於Ubuntu遷移MySQL的數據庫位置

考慮到數據安全問題,準備把服務器上的數據庫遷移到剛剛掛載的雲硬盤上,研究一下,這個方法是最靠譜的,分享之!

關於Ubuntu遷移MySQL的數據庫位置

首先建立數據庫即將遷移到的'目錄

複製代碼 代碼如下:

mkdir /media/hdb1/db

複製linux下原數據到新目錄下

複製代碼 代碼如下:

cp -dpR /var/lib/mysql/* /media/hdb1/db

給新目錄重命屬性

複製代碼 代碼如下:

chown mysql:mysql /media/hdb1/db

修改文件"/etc/apparmor.d/ld“

複製代碼 代碼如下:

sudo vim /etc/apparmor.d/ld

複製代碼 代碼如下:

/var/lib/mysql r,

/var/lib/mysql/** rwk,

改成

複製代碼 代碼如下:

/media/hdb1/db r,

/media/hdb1/db/** rwk,

修改目錄

複製代碼 代碼如下:

sudo vim /etc/mysql/

如datadir = /var/mysql換成datadir = /media/hdb1/db

再開服務器

複製代碼 代碼如下:

sudo /etc/init.d/apparmor restart sudo /etc/init.d/mysql restart

大功告成!!!!

以上所述就是本文的全部內容了,希望大家能夠喜歡。

  • 文章版權屬於文章作者所有,轉載請註明 https://xuewengu.com/flhy/shujuku/q2mr7k.html